Output 68899b247deaa8305160ca66e6c47e8509caa8b632c926cfe5afa3b1b2e30f82:26

value
344979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5b335f53ccdce638e1e6b4dc0b91b9d43f4fdbe OP_EQUAL
address
3KiMj7kQajzjxzSNRGMPLg4GL3BCWjo7Df
transaction
68899b247deaa8305160ca66e6c47e8509caa8b632c926cfe5afa3b1b2e30f82
spent
true